Govt ties FIR to end of PAT protest

Minister for Railways, Khwaja Saad Rafique, says the government will have the Model Town massacre case lodged against all the accused, nominated by Pakistan Awami Tehreek (PAT), if Dr Tahir-ul-Qadri calls his followers off the protest outside Parliament House.

“We are ready to have police register a baseless First Inspection Report (FIR) against us but for this to happen Dr Qadri will have to let thousands of innocent people go home”, Rafique told the media.

The ruling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PMLN) minister also offered investigation into the case by any officer of Qadri’s choosing.

Rafique added the government had even cast before Qadri the resignations of all the ministers he wanted to go.

“Our bid met with rejection. And what he demanded of us was too much for us to offer”, said Rafique.
